Innovative solutions for managing chronic diseases
Chronic diseases pose a substantial challenge to healthcare systems globally, impacting millions and incurring significant costs. Studies demonstrate that the prevalence of conditions such as diabetes, hypertension, and cardiovascular diseases is increasing. This trend highlights the urgent need for innovative management strategies.
Traditional care methods often lack effective patient engagement and personalized treatment. In this context, digital health technology emerges as a crucial solution.
These technologies offer transformative approaches that aim to improve patient outcomes while optimizing healthcare delivery.
Challenges in chronic disease management
The management of chronic diseases presents significant challenges, particularly concerning continuous monitoring, treatment adherence, and effective communication between patients and healthcare providers. Clinical studies show that patients frequently encounter difficulties with self-management, resulting in poor adherence to prescribed therapies and subsequently adverse health outcomes. For example, research published in the New England Journal of Medicine indicates that non-adherence rates for medications related to chronic diseases can reach as high as 50%. This evidence highlights the urgent need for strategies that empower patients and improve their ability to manage their health conditions effectively.
Digital health solutions in chronic disease management
Digital health technologies include a variety of tools such as mobile health applications, wearable devices, telehealth services, and remote monitoring systems. These innovations aim to enhance patient engagement and provide real-time data to healthcare providers, facilitating proactive interventions. For instance, wearable devices that monitor vital signs and activity levels can notify both patients and clinicians of potential health issues before they escalate. Clinical trials indicate that patients utilizing these technologies exhibit improved adherence to treatment plans and better overall health outcomes.
Mobile health applications enhance self-management by providing educational resources, medication reminders, and tools for symptom tracking. A systematic review published in Nature Medicine indicates that patients utilizing mobile health apps for chronic disease management report higher satisfaction rates and improved health metrics compared to those who depend solely on traditional care methods.
Scientific evidence and implications for patients and healthcare systems
The body of scientific evidence supporting the effectiveness of digital health technologies is expanding. Research shows that patients with chronic diseases who engage with digital health tools experience fewer hospitalizations and emergency room visits, which ultimately reduces healthcare costs. The European Medicines Agency has acknowledged the potential of these technologies, endorsing several digital health solutions as effective complements to standard care.
From the perspective of patients, integrating digital health tools can significantly enhance their healthcare experience. Patients can monitor their health data, interact with healthcare providers in real-time, and receive customized interventions tailored to their specific needs. This degree of engagement fosters a sense of ownership over their health, which is essential for effective chronic disease management.
Future perspectives and expected developments
Looking forward, the realm of chronic disease management is poised for transformation through ongoing advancements in digital health technologies. The integration of artificial intelligence and machine learning into these platforms may improve predictive analytics, paving the way for even more personalized care strategies. Research continues to focus on developing algorithms capable of analyzing patient data to predict disease progression, thereby facilitating timely interventions.
As telehealth becomes more prevalent, access to healthcare services for patients with chronic conditions is set to improve significantly. This transition not only enhances convenience but also aims to address disparities in healthcare access, particularly for underserved communities. Ongoing evaluations of digital health tools through peer-reviewed studies will ensure that these innovations remain evidence-based and ethically implemented, with a strong focus on patient welfare.
